> correctly that I can just safely (setq my-ewoc (ewoc-create ...)),
> knowing that the old one will be GC'ed automatically?
You don't need to re-create the ewoc, but you can instead clear it
(e.g. with ewoc-filter) and then re-fill it.
> Also, I'd like to color various entries in my ewoc, using different
> faces. Do I get it correctly that I should assign them faces right
> after `insert'ing them in my pretty-printing function?
Sounds fine, yes. Sometimes it's more convenient to assign the face to
the strings before you insert them, but either way work fine.
